Say No to Plastic Straws
Do at Home
An estimated 71% of seabirds and 30% of turtles have been found with plastics in their stomachs. When they ingest plastic, marine life has a 50% mortality rate. By asking for no straw when placing a drink order, I will keep 1 plastic straw(s) of out of the ocean each day.

USED COOKING OIL RECYCLE
If we do not properly dispose of cooking oil, there will be effects on the environment. From 1 l of cooking oil, we can obtain 900 ml biodiesel. Campaign to recycle our used cooking oil from our homes
